Q1 Why is the amount on my first bill different from my monthly tariff plan?
A1 All tariff plans are calculated based on the calendar dates of the billing cycle. If your service is activated in the middle of a billing cycle, the monthly fee of your first bill will be prorated. Hence, you will see on your first bill the prorated charges from the activation date to your first bill date, in addition to a full month's advance payment.

Q2 How do I calculate the airtime charge of a local call?
A2 The calculation starts from the moment the recipient answers the call until it is disconnected. If the line is busy or if there is no answer, no airtime charge will incur. Call durations are rounded up to the next full charge units. Each charge unit is based on per minute of airtime charge.

Q1 How do I make IDD calls on my mobile phone with the 001 IDD service in Hong Kong?
A1 Simply press or , then input the , and the.

Q2 Will the IDD call be charged if the called party is unreachable?
A2 The call charges will only apply if the called party picks up the call. If it keeps ringing and no one answers it, the call will not be charged. However, if the called party has diverted the number to some voice message systems in which an automatic recording is played, the call will be charged.

Q3 What are the differences between 001 IDD and 1638 IDD service?
A3 001 IDD service is available solely for SmarTone customers. It allows customers to make IDD calls in both Hong Kong and roaming countries. For 1638 IDD service, anyone may apply and make IDD calls via any kind of phones (e.g. residential phones, office telephones, and mobile phones on other networks) or facsimile machines ; but the IDD calls can only be made from Hong Kong.

Q4 What costs are involved in making an IDD call from a mobile phone in Hong Kong to other countries?
A4 The charge includes the IDD rate of the designated country, plus the local or video calling airtime charges of your mobile services. IDD charges are calculated on a 6-second incremental basis.

Q12 When I'm abroad, will callers in Hong Kong be able to leave message(s) in my voicemail box or with the secretarial service?
A12 Yes, providing the roaming operator supports a voicemail service.

If the roaming operator doesn't support a voicemail service and your mobile is out of coverage or engaged, or if you don't answer a call, the incoming call will be forwarded to a 'No answer' message by the roaming operator. The caller will not be able to leave messages(s) in your voicemail box or with the secretarial service.

If you switch off your phone or activate VoiceMail or Secretarial Service by dialling **21*138# or **21*198#, the caller will then be able to leave messages(s) in your voicemail box or with the secretarial service. Plus, they'll avoid incurring a charge for a two-way IDD call.

Q2 What's the difference between mobile broadband and WiFi?
A2 WiFi is restricted by hotspots, so you need to be in the right place when you connect, and you may not find hotspots everywhere. Connections are only possible within about 50 meters of a hotspot. Beyond 25 meters of a hotspot, performance and speed of connection may be affected. With Mobile Broadband's seamless network, you get continuous coverage across Hong Kong, enjoying the freedom of Internet access anytime and everywhere without the restriction of WiFi hotspots.

Q1 What is an eSIM?
A1 An eSIM is an embedded electronic SIM stored inside your device. Like a physical SIM card, an eSIM stores data that is needed for your device to connect to and use SmarTone's network.

Q2 What do I need to use an eSIM?
A2 You will need an eSIM-enabled mobile. For example, iPhone XS and later (with iOS 12.1.1 or later) and Samsung Galaxy Z Flip. If you wish to use an eSIM on your wearable device, please subscribe to the SmartShare service.

Q6 What are the advantages of Z-Wave wireless technology used by the SmarT Home service?
A6 Z-Wave operates on a frequency band (919MHz) different from Wi-Fi and Zigbee. This can avoid interference from other wireless communication devices running at 2.4GHz, and can alleviate the traffic load on your router. In the whole smart home system, a network connection is required for the gateway only. The devices use Z-Wave technology to communicate with the gateway.
